Dental implants offer numerous advantages over other tooth replacement options like dentures or bridges. Some of the key benefits include:

  • Long-Lasting Solution: With proper care, dental implants can last a lifetime, making them a durable and cost-effective solution for missing teeth.
  • Natural Look and Feel: Implants are designed to blend seamlessly with your natural teeth, offering a comfortable and aesthetically pleasing result.
  • Improved Functionality: Unlike dentures, which can shift or slip, implants are anchored securely, allowing you to chew and speak without worry.
  • Bone Preservation: Implants stimulate the jawbone, preventing bone loss and maintaining the natural structure of your face.
  • No Impact on Surrounding Teeth: Unlike bridges, which rely on neighboring teeth for support, implants stand alone, preserving the health of surrounding teeth.

Are Dental Implants Right for You?

Dental implants are an excellent solution for most adults who have lost one or more teeth and are in good overall health. However, certain factors can affect eligibility, such as:

  • Bone Density: Sufficient bone is needed to support the implant. If your jawbone has deteriorated, we may recommend a bone graft to build up the area.
  • Gum Health: Healthy gums are essential for the success of implants. We’ll address any gum issues before proceeding with the implant process.
  • Overall Health: Conditions like uncontrolled diabetes or smoking can affect healing. We’ll review your medical history and discuss any factors that may impact the success of your treatment.

How long do dental implants last?

With proper care, dental implants can last a lifetime. Regular dental checkups and good oral hygiene are vital to ensuring the longevity of your implants.

Does getting a dental implant hurt?

The implant placement procedure is performed under local anesthesia so that you won’t feel pain during surgery. Mild discomfort after the procedure is normal and can usually be managed with over-the-counter pain relievers.

How do I care for my dental implants?

Caring for dental implants is similar to caring for natural teeth. Brush and floss daily, and visit our office regularly for cleanings and checkups to maintain the health of your implants.

What if I don’t have enough bone for an implant?

If your jawbone doesn’t have enough density to support an implant, a bone graft may be recommended to build up the bone tissue. We’ll discuss your options during your consultation.

How long does the implant process take?

The entire process, from implant placement to crown fitting, can take several months due to the healing phase between surgery and restoration. However, the results are long-lasting and worth the investment in time.
